

According to travelerstoday.com, Norwegian Air, in conjunction with Funjet Vacations and Apple Vacations, launched winter flights from General Mitchell International Airport, Milwaukee, to Mexico and the Caribbean today, County Executive Chris Abele said.
Norwegian Air is the newest airline at Mitchell airport, and Funjet Vacations is a brand of Milwaukee-based Mark Travel Corp.
Milwaukee County Executive Chris Abele said, “these six nonstops to Mexico and the Caribbean give travelers plenty of warm vacation options this winter.”
Norwegian’s 2016-2017 winter schedule includes nonstops from MKE to Mexico (Cancun, Cozumel, Ixtapa/Zihuatanejo, and Puerto Vallarta), the Dominican Republic (Punta Cana), and Jamaica (Montego Bay). All flights can be booked at funjet.com or applevacations.com.
